Life demands a lot from each one of us, this is a fact. Renovation projects take time, more time than you may think. Help is something you will need. Hiring a partner, an experienced air and heating contractor can ensure the job gets done properly and in good time. There are certain things you need to look for and be aware of; for sound advice take a look at some of the suggestions that follow.

Drop by your work-site property unexpectedly. This way your work-crew and air and heating contractor will not know you are coming. This will let them know that you may do this again in the future. They will then know, also, that they should always be professional and on time everyday no matter what.

There are many places that you can go to ensure that the right team is hired for the job. Checking on the internet, the Chamber of Commerce, networking, and even looking through the yellow pages are great options when searching for an air and heating contractor.

Try to find other clients who have built projects not unlike your own. If you can get a referral, do so - this can help you find an air and heating contractor who has specific experience with the project you have in mind. Never hire a contractor who doesn't have the experience they need to do a quality job! You need someone who will understand your vision and execute it in a timely and cost-efficient manner.

To avert delays during the improvement of your project, it is advisable to get to know the financial standing of the air and heating contractor with the bank. This avoids cases whereby the contractor cannot finish the project because the suppliers cannot supply the materials required as they are indebted by the air conditioning repair contractor. This saves you time and money.

Do not give the air and heating contractor money in hand. If the contractor is pressuring you to do that, just know that something is wrong. Nowadays there are many banks in which you can deposit the money there.

What happens when the final cost of a project doesn't match the estimated cost? Well there are laws for that, the air and heating contractor can only charge a certain set margin difference, know the law and you will save yourself from overpaying.

Respect your air and heating contractor's authority. Never discuss problems in front of the crew, be punctual with your payments and stay up to date with your contractor on progress with consistency and regularity. A professional relationship goes two ways! If your air conditioning repair contractor is happy working for you, the quality of their work will show it. Your courtesy and respect goes a long way.
